Stephane Bortzmeyer scripsit: > That's relevant to us, I believe. Working Group httpbis is working on it: > > http://www.w3.org/Protocols/HTTP/1.1/rfc2616bis/issues/#i13 Looks like all's going well. Since you're on that list, could you persuade them to use "BCP 47" as the reference rather than "RFC 4646"? Emphasize if necessary that "once a valid tag, always a valid tag" so they need not fear automatically incorporating our updates.
